Antenna using liquid metal and electronic device employing the same
09793604 · 2017-10-17 · ·

An antenna using a liquid metal is provided. The antenna includes a plurality of antenna structures, each having an inner cavity of a form corresponding to a radiator pattern; and at least one actuator connected to at least two of the plurality of antenna structures to control movement of the liquid metal to supply the liquid metal to at least one of the antenna structures. Thereby, deterioration of an antenna performance due to an influence of a human body can be prevented, and deterioration of an antenna performance can be prevented due to a form change of an electronic device including the antenna. In this manner, optimal antenna radiation performance can be dynamically realized.

ANTENNA DEVICE AND ANTENNA ADJUSTMENT METHOD

An antenna device includes a main reflector (11), a sub-reflector (12) including sub-reflector panels and having a reflecting surface facing a reflecting surface of the main reflector, and a primary emitter (13) to receive a radio wave reflected by the sub-reflector (12). Each of sub-reflector panel drive mechanisms coupled to the sub-reflector panels is finely driven. A phase calculator (171) calculates a relative phase of an element electric-field vector corresponding to each of the sub-reflector panels based on a change in received electric-field strength of the radio wave received by the primary emitter (13) during driving of the sub-reflector panel drive mechanisms, and determines positions of the sub-reflector panels at which a phase distribution on an aperture surface of the main reflector (11) is minimized.

ANTENNA WITH MECHANICALLY RECONFIGURABLE RADIATION PATTERN

An antenna has a predetermined operating frequency, corresponding to a predetermined wavelength, and the antenna includes: a conductive sectoral horn including one open end built into a floorplan; short-circuited radiating slots, built into the floorplan, on either side of the open end; and conductive louvres, arranged above the slots and the open end, and configured to be deployed mechanically in a continuous manner to modify a radiation pattern of the antenna. The antenna can be, for example, used in stations for testing electromagnetic fields.

Structural Reconfigurable Antenna

A reconfigurable antenna is provided having a liquid metal in contact with an electrolyte with the liquid metal being in a first configuration. A plurality of electrodes includes a first electrode in contact with the liquid metal and a second electrode in contact with the electrolyte. A voltage source connected across the first and second electrodes applies a voltage of a predetermined magnitude and a predetermined polarity in order to move the liquid metal from the first configuration to a second configuration and to measure resultant current flow and modify the applied voltage based on the resultant current flow. Cessation of the applied voltage locks the liquid metal in this second configuration.

RADIOELECTRIC DEVICE FOR TRANSMITTING AND RECEIVING RADIOELECTRIC WAVES AND ASSOCIATED RADIO ALTIMETRY SYSTEM
20170227635 · 2017-08-10 ·

The invention relates to a radioelectric device for transmitting and receiving radio waves including a radio wave generator generating radio waves that are frequency-modulated by a predetermined modulation signal and a transceiver antenna system, having a transmission-reception angle with an associated antenna aperture value, able to transmit said transmitted radio wave and receive a radio wave, and an associated radio altimetry system.

The antenna system (44) comprises a first array (45) of radiating elements (50a, 50b, 50c, 50d) able to radiate in a first frequency band and at least one second array (52.sub.i, 55, 56) of radiating elements able to radiate in a second frequency band, a plurality of activation elements able to activate and/or deactivate each of the first array and second array of radiating elements, and a control module able to control said activation elements based on a selected antenna aperture value.

Method and apparatus for beamforming

A wireless communication system provides an antenna apparatus for the wireless communication system. The antenna apparatus includes a base, a plurality of Yagi-Uda antenna modules disposed in a specific arrangement, a plurality of floating metal modules correspondingly installed in upper portions of the Yagi-Uda antenna modules and selectively connected to a corresponding Yagi-Uda module among the plurality of Yagi-Uda antenna modules, a switching element for selectively switching the floating metal module and the Yagi-Uda antenna module, and a controller for controlling the Yagi-Uda antenna module to comprise a directivity in a desired direction by selectively switching the switching element.
